Fibr
Category: AI in Marketing
An AI-native personalization platform that enables brands to create a 'one-to-one' web experience by dynamically tailoring landing pages and content to individual visitor intent. Fibr was founded in 2023. The company is led by Ankur Goyal. Based in San Francisco, California, United States. Team size: 11-50. Total funding raised: $7.5M. Latest round: Seed. Key investors include Accel, 3one4 Capital, 2AM VC, MVP Ventures, WillowTree Ventures.
AMW Analysis
Fibr is an AI-native personalization platform that enables brands to create one-to-one web experiences by dynamically tailoring landing pages and content to individual visitor intent. Its value proposition centers on boosting conversion rates and reducing customer acquisition costs through automated hyper-personalized landing pages aligned with ad triggers and user personas.
Recent news shows Fibr secured $5.7 million in seed funding led by Accel, bringing total capital to $7.5 million. The startup is building an agentic layer that replaces static websites with real-time, intent-driven content, moving beyond manual A/B testing toward self-optimizing digital infrastructure. The platform embeds autonomous agents directly into pages to rewrite site content based on visitor intent. Reported outcomes include 35 to 50 percent lower customer acquisition costs and up to 10x higher engagement, with applications noted in banking and healthcare. This funding round signals a systemic shift toward autonomous web infrastructure designed to serve both human users and emerging AI-driven traffic.

Value proposition
Boosts conversion rates and reduces customer acquisition costs (CAC) by automating the creation of hyper-personalized landing pages that align perfectly with specific ad triggers and user personas.
Products and solutions
Fibr Pilot (AI-powered landing page generator), Dynamic Content Personalization Engine, Ad-to-Page Relevance Optimizer, Agentic Web Framework (AI agents for real-time web modification)
Unique value
Moves beyond traditional A/B testing by using 'Agentic Web' technology to reconstruct websites in real-time for every unique visitor based on their specific search intent and profile.
Target customer
Mid-to-large consumer brands (B2C), performance marketing teams, lead-generation businesses, and digital marketing agencies.
Industries served
E-commerce & Retail, Fintech & Insurance, Edtech, Healthcare, Digital Marketing Services
Technology advantage
Leverages autonomous AI agents to bridge the gap between marketing ads and landing pages, ensuring 100% message consistency and relevance without manual design or coding effort.
How they differentiate
Fibr differentiates through its 'Agentic Web' approach, using autonomous AI agents to dynamically reconstruct landing pages in real-time based on specific ad triggers and user intent, rather than relying on static templates or manual A/B testing rules.
Main competitors
Mutiny, Intellimize, Unbounce (Smart Traffic)

About Ankur Goyal
Ankur Goyal is a serial entrepreneur and marketing technology expert. He was the Founder and CEO of Manch, a SaaS platform for brand-influencer collaboration, which was acquired by GlobalBees. Following the acquisition, he served as Vice President at GlobalBees. He has also been an Entrepreneur in Residence (EIR) at Fireside Ventures and held operational roles at Nestle. He holds an MBA from Stanford Graduate School of Business and a B.Tech from IIT Delhi.
